The marriage of a software giant and a historic Formula 1 team always raises eyebrows. When Atlassian, the Australian enterprise software company known for Jira and Confluence, put its name on the Williams Racing entry, the narrative was clear: technology would be the lever to pull the former champion off the back of the grid. But as the season hits its midpoint, the partnership is being tested not by code deployment, but by the raw, analogue reality of a car that simply isn't fast enough.
At the Hungarian Grand Prix, the picture was stark. Both Alex Albon and Carlos Sainz were eliminated in Q1, struggling for balance and confidence in their cars. Williams now appears to be the established team shoring up the back of the grid, having been eclipsed by Aston Martin's dramatic step forward with a major upgrade package on the AMR26. For a team backed by a company that preaches efficiency and iterative improvement, the gap between ambition and on-track reality is wide.
Amid the performance woes, the team's driver market drama is reaching a boiling point. Williams is reportedly offering Carlos Sainz an enormous 30 million euros per year to stay. The Spaniard, however, is delaying his decision, and the situation is complicated by fierce criticism he faced for his Hungarian GP collision with Oscar Piastri. That kind of money for a team at the back signals a desperate bid to lock in talent while the car catches up.
Sainz, for his part, is trying to see the positives. He points to Aston Martin's trajectory as a blueprint. Aston Martin brought a huge upgrade package to the Hungarian Grand Prix, having opted against introducing more regular smaller updates through the first half of the season. This had the effect of miring Adrian Newey's team at the very back, with the two Aston Martins slipping to a second or two behind the brand-new Cadillac team. But the vast update package on the AMR26 saw a clear step forward: Fernando Alonso made it through into Q2 on merit.
“I think, as a team, we need to see it in a positive manner because I want everyone to be positive about it rather than scared,” Sainz said. “Because, if anything for me, it just proves that, when you understand what your limitations are and you see another Formula 1 team make a big step, it shows what's possible.”

Sainz's argument that Aston Martin's progress offers Williams a blueprint is more than driver optimism. Aston Martin's strategy of holding back a single, massive upgrade package rather than trickling in small parts is a high-risk, high-reward approach. It requires deep trust in the simulation tools and the engineering team's ability to get it right the first time. When it works, as it did in Hungary, it can transform a team's season.
For Williams, the lesson is that the path from the back of the grid is not linear. It requires a willingness to accept short-term pain—like being a second or two behind Cadillac—in exchange for a step change. The Atlassian partnership, if leveraged correctly, could provide the project management discipline to execute such a bold strategy. The tools to track dependencies, manage risk, and align a large engineering team around a single delivery date are exactly what Jira and Confluence were built for.
Whether Williams can replicate Aston Martin's success depends on factors beyond software: power unit performance, chassis design, and driver confidence. But the partnership signals that the team's leadership, under James Vowles, understands that modern F1 is as much a software challenge as a hardware one.
